Chengdu Museum Of Contemporary Art
The Chengdu Museum of Contemporary Art ( zh, 成都市当代艺术馆) is a contemporary art museum in Chengdu, China. Overview The museum opened in Tianfu Art Park as part of the 2021 Chengdu Biennale, together with the Chengdu Tianfu Art Museum. Tianfu Art Park
The Tianfu Art Park ( zh, 天府艺术公园) is an urban park with two art museums in the Jinniu District, northwest of central Chengdu, Sichuan, China. Overview The official launch of the Tianfu Art Park was held on 6 November 2021, with the opening of two new museum buildings in the park, operated by the Chengdu Art Academy. The Chengdu Art Museum surrounds a lake in the park with two new museum buildings, the Chengdu Tianfu Art Museum and the Chengdu Museum of Contemporary Art. The park covers an area of 3,033 acres, with scenic views. Yinggui Lake, the main lake in the park, covers more than 200 acres. There are three lakes in total, Fangfei Lake, Hehua Lake, and Yinggui Lake. As well as the two museums, the park also includes the Tianfu Humanities and Art Library. In addition, there are art-related businesses in the surrounding area. Jinniu District
Jinniu District () is one of 11 urban districts of the prefecture-level city of Chengdu, the capital of Sichuan Province, Southwest China. It is bordered by Chenghua District to the east, Qingyang District to the southwest, Pi County to the northwest, and Xindu District to the north. Chengdu
Chengdu (, ; Simplified Chinese characters, simplified Chinese: 成都; pinyin: ''Chéngdū''; Sichuanese dialects, Sichuanese pronunciation: , Standard Chinese pronunciation: ), Chinese postal romanization, alternatively Romanization of Chinese, romanized as Chengtu, is a Sub-provincial division, sub-provincial city which serves as the Capital city, capital of the Chinese province of Sichuan. With a population of 20,937,757 inhabitants during the 2020 Chinese census, it is the fourth most populous city in China, and it is the only city apart from the four Direct-administered municipalities of China, direct-administered municipalities with a population of over 20 million (the other three are Chongqing, Shanghai and Beijing). It is traditionally the hub in Southwest China. Chengdu is located in central Sichuan. The surrounding Chengdu Plain is known as the "Country of Heaven" () and the "Land of Abundance". Sichuan
Sichuan (; zh, c=, labels=no, ; zh, p=Sìchuān; alternatively romanized as Szechuan or Szechwan; formerly also referred to as "West China" or "Western China" by Protestant missions) is a province in Southwest China occupying most of the Sichuan Basin and the easternmost part of the Tibetan Plateau between the Jinsha River on the west, the Daba Mountains in the north and the Yungui Plateau to the south. Sichuan's capital city is Chengdu. The population of Sichuan stands at 83 million. Sichuan neighbors Qinghai to the northwest, Gansu to the north, Shaanxi to the northeast, Chongqing to the east, Guizhou to the southeast, Yunnan to the south, and the Tibet Autonomous Region to the west. In antiquity, Sichuan was the home of the ancient states of Ba and Shu. Their conquest by Qin strengthened it and paved the way for Qin Shi Huang's unification of China under the Qin dynasty. China
China, officially the People's Republic of China (PRC), is a country in East Asia. It is the world's most populous country, with a population exceeding 1.4 billion, slightly ahead of India. China spans the equivalent of five time zones and borders fourteen countries by land, the most of any country in the world, tied with Russia. Covering an area of approximately , it is the world's third largest country by total land area. The country consists of 22 provinces, five autonomous regions, four municipalities, and two Special Administrative Regions (Hong Kong and Macau). The national capital is Beijing, and the most populous city and financial center is Shanghai. Modern Chinese trace their origins to a cradle of civilization in the fertile basin of the Yellow River in the North China Plain. Contemporary Art
Contemporary art is the art of today, produced in the second half of the 20th century or in the 21st century. Contemporary artists work in a globally influenced, culturally diverse, and technologically advancing world. Their art is a dynamic combination of Medium (arts), materials, methods, concepts, and subjects that continue the challenging of boundaries that was already well underway in the 20th century. Diverse and eclectic, contemporary art as a whole is distinguished by the very lack of a uniform, organising principle, ideology, or "-ism". Contemporary art is part of a cultural dialogue that concerns larger contextual frameworks such as personal and cultural identity, family, community, and nationality. In vernacular English, ''modern'' and ''contemporary'' are synonyms, resulting in some conflation and confusion of the terms ''modern art'' and ''contemporary art'' by non-specialists. Chengdu Biennale
The Chengdu Biennale ( zh, 成都双年展) is a contemporary art biennale event in Chengdu, China, started in 2001. Overview The entrepreneur Deng Hong funded the first four biennales (from 2001). From the fifth event (2011 onwards), the biennale has been co-hosted by local official cultural institutions in Chengdu. After the sixth biennale in 2013, there was an interval of the official event until 2021. During this period, another art event took place, known as the Anren Biennale, mainly privately funded and operated, starting in 2017. The 2021 Chengdu Biennale started on 6 November 2021, running until 6 April 2022. The official launch of the Tianfu Art Park in the Jinniu District of Chengdu was held on 6 November 2021, with the opening of two new museum buildings in the park, operated by the Chengdu Art Academy. Chengdu Tianfu Art Museum
Chengdu Tianfu Art Museum ( zh, 成都市天府美术馆) is a contemporary art museum in Chengdu, Sichuan, China. Overview The museum is located within the Tianfu Art Park in the Jinniu District of Chengdu. It opened in the park, along with the new Chengdu Museum of Contemporary Art, at the time of the 2021 Chengdu Biennale, which was held in these two museums, organized by the Chengdu Art Academy. The museum is intended to focus on local art in Chengdu. The roof shape of the building is in the form of hibiscus petals, the city flower of Chengdu. Artnet
Artnet.com is an art market website. It is operated by Artnet Worldwide Corporation, which has headquarters in New York City, in the United States, and is owned by Artnet AG, a German publicly traded company based in Berlin that is listed on the Frankfurt Stock Exchange. The company increased revenues by 25.3% to 17.3 million EUR in 2015 compared with a year before. Company history The company was founded as Centrox Corporation in 1989 by Pierre Sernet, a French collector who developed database software which allowed images of artworks to be associated with market prices. Hans Neuendorf, a German art dealer, began to invest in the company in the 1990s; he became chairman in 1992 and chief executive officer in 1995. That same year, the name was changed to Artnet Worldwide Corporation. It was taken over by Artnet AG in 1998. Neuendorf's son, Jacob Pabst, became chief executive officer in July 2012. Chengdu Art Academy
The Chengdu Art Academy ( zh, 成都画院) is an arts organization, supporting contemporary art and the Chengdu Art Museum with a collection of artworks, based in the city of Chengdu, Sichuan, China. Overview The academy is organized by the Chinese government. It recruits mature professional artists and most receive a salary for producing their work, but it does not operate as an art school with students such as the Chengdu Academy of Fine Arts. History The Chengdu Art Academy was founded in 1980, as the first Chinese professional art organization established by the Chinese government. Its remit includes painting and calligraphy creation, research into art theory, and academic communication. Originally the Chengdu Art Academy was located in the Culture Park. In 1983, it was moved to 59 Zhijishi Street. The style of the buildings is a typical quadrangle of western Sichuan historic houses dating from the late Qing dynasty. Museum Of Contemporary Art Chengdu
The Museum of Contemporary Art Chengdu (abbreviated MoCA, zh, 成都当代美术馆) in Chengdu, China is a Chinese museum solely dedicated to exhibiting, interpreting, and collecting contemporary art, both from across China and around the world. MoCA is located at the Chengdu Tianfu Software Park. History The museum, designed by the architect Liu Jiakun, was opened in 2011. Construction of the museum was funded by Chengdu High-Tech Zone Investment Co. Ltd., a state-owned company. The art historian, critic and curator Lü Peng became the museum's first director. Lü Peng is known for his publications ''History of Chinese Contemporary Art: 1990–1999'' and ''A History of Art In Twentieth Century China''. In 2014, the museum did not yet have a display of its permanent collection, but had opened its gallery for exhibits of modern art and photography. 1 (one, unit, unity) is a number representing a single or the only entity. 1 is also a numerical digit and represents a single unit (measurement), unit of counting or measurement. For example, a line segment of ''unit length'' is a line segment of length 1. In conventions of sign where zero is considered neither positive nor negative, 1 is the first and smallest Positive number, positive integer. It is also sometimes considered the first of the sequence (mathematics), infinite sequence of natural numbers, followed by 2, although by other definitions 1 is the second natural number, following 0. The fundamental mathematical property of 1 is to be a multiplicative identity, meaning that any number multiplied by 1 equals the same number. Most if not all properties of 1 can be deduced from this.
